Abstract
Self-organising network routing protocol is an important core component of wireless communication technology.Aiming at the limitations in most of the current designing of self-organising network routing protocol, we studied the parameters of relative position between self-organising network node and adjacent node on the basis of self-organising network structure and mobility model.According to the size of its relative position parameters, we presented the improved example of self-organising network routing protocol.Applying the network nodes mobile tool NS2 simulation platform, and based on the estimation of delay time between end-to-end in networks, we carried out the corre-sponding network performances evaluation before and after the improvement of network routing protocol.Simulation experiment showed that the improved wireless self-organising network protocol could improve network performance effectively.关键词
